The 1001 Book Countdown is a passion project where I am reading all of the books in the 1001 Books you must read before you die list by Peter Boxall. I combined all editions of the list so there are actually 1315 books all total to read. I started my reading project on YouTube in 2021 and have been documenting my way through the last 1001 books.
